Job Description:
General Description:
As the HVAC Technician the individual will be required to perform operation, maintenance, repair and installation of Heating, Ventilation, and Air Conditioning [HVAC] systems and other related components.
Duties and Tasks:
- Perform regular diagnostic testing, operational checks and scheduled preventative maintenance of equipment to confirm operational performance.
- Help coordinate seasonal startup and shutdown.
- Complete preventative maintenance assignments in a timely manner.
- HVAC maintenance and repair.
- Trouble-shoot and locate faults and shorts in wiring, controls, relays, conduits, and connectors.
- Keep an inventory of all HVAC supplies and inform Facility Manager of quantities on hand or required.
- Perform maintenance work, troubleshoot and repair systems.
- Support emergency operations.
Minimum Qualifications:
KSA's :
- Knowledge of principles and practices of maintenance, repair, and replacement of HVAC equipment.
- Ability to assist in the repair and maintenance of a variety of equipment to include, but not limited to, air conditioning, boilers, air-handlers, fan coil units, pumps, valves, controllers (both DOC & Pneumatic), motors, starters, refrigeration and automated control systems.
- Ability to follow verbal instruction.
- Ability to work with little or no supervision and make sound decisions independently.
- Proficient in the use of hand, electrical tools, as well as service manuals and all diagnostic equipment related to the trade.
- Ability to lift/move 50 Ib. on a regular basis.
- Ability to function in close quarters or cramped environments.
- Ability to participate in snow removal detail.
- Ability to operate all required equipment.
Required Qualifications:
- Valid driver's license and good driving record.
- Universal Refrigeration Certificate.
- Experience with Building Automation Systems.
- Commercial HVAC Training
- Experience in the operation and maintenance of Commercial HVAC equipment and preventive maintenance operation
- Experience with maintenance project.
